Big Creek State Park
(Attractions & Activities - Outdoor Activities)
12397 89th Ct NW, Polk City  50226 • 515-984-6473
        Description: Centered on an 866-acre lake, this park offers a bevy of diversions for both locals and tourists. The Big Creek State Park showcases swimming and fishing areas, as well as biking and boating opportunities. There are 26 miles of hiking trails and part of a 160-mile bike loop that connects several nature areas. The lake is due partly to a dam project designed to protect Polk City from flooding. This area now provides over 3,000 acres for recreational activities.

Blank Park Zoo
(Attractions & Activities - Outdoor Activities)
7401 9th St SW, Des Moines  50315 • 515-323-8305
        Description: Considered one of the state's best zoos, this is a great place to catch a glimpse of natural wildlife. The Blank Park Zoo is home to over 800 species, including giraffes, sea lions and Himalayan snow leopards. The zoo boasts over 20 acres of park grounds, and features natural habitat sections like an Australian Walkabout and an African Boardwalk.

Des Moines Botanical Center
(Attractions & Activities - Outdoor Activities)
909 E River Dr, Des Moines  50316 • 515-323-6299
        Description: A 150-foot geodesic dome, an herb garden and a bonsai enclosure – considered one of the 10 best in the country – all create the perfect viewing environment at the Des Moines Botanical Center. The center houses a variety of exotic plant life, including orchids and bromeliads. Visitors will even experience free-flying birds and a number of floral and succulent plant exhibits. The facility covers over 14 acres on the eastern banks of the Des Moines River.

Sleepy Hollow Sports Park
(Attractions & Activities - Outdoor Activities)
4051 Dean Ave, Des Moines  50317 • 515-262-4100
        Description: From sand volleyball pits and baseball fields to rugged bike trails and a swimming area, this local recreational park has it all. The 60-acre Sleepy Hollow Sports Park also features several golf options, including miniature golf. Plus, there is a clubhouse and concession area. Although there are fees for the use of the facilities, the sports park is a great way to unwind after a hectic day.
